Output 80536830ce532972f108dfe21e2290167d819350d314e9d4b9eb2d2136f0ea91:1

value
1415266
script pubkey
OP_0 OP_PUSHBYTES_20 3c18b5d86132e1d534d9ed1d56ce68c0fae8a8ef
address
ltc1q8svttkrpxtsa2dxea5w4dnngcraw32808wawt3
transaction
80536830ce532972f108dfe21e2290167d819350d314e9d4b9eb2d2136f0ea91
spent
true